Stephen Francis Smith is an Australian former politician and diplomat who served as the 26th high commissioner of Australia to the United Kingdom from 2023 to 2026. A member of the Australian Labor Party (ALP), he was the federal member of Parliament (MP) for the division of Perth from 1993 to 2013, serving in the Rudd and Gillard governments as minister for Foreign Affairs from 2007 to 2010, minister for Trade in 2010 and minister for Defence from 2010 to 2013.
